Visiting contractors attending the cage floor at the Quillbarrow facility must arrive no earlier than fifteen minutes before their booked slot. Photo identification is checked at the outer gate, and all tools are logged by the duty technician. Contractors remain with their assigned escort throughout the visit; wandering between aisles is not permitted. Food, drink, and recording devices stay in the lobby lockers. On completion of the tool check, the escort will walk you to the cage door, which opens with the pass code provided below.

turnstile pass: bdg-YEOZLM-79341408

# Break-Glass Access: Cron Drift Investigation

During the Harlowe scheduler drift review, reviewers may need break-glass access to the Quillbatch cron host to compare timer logs against the audit trail. Request approval from the on-call lead, note the incident number in the review thread, and revoke access within two hours. For emergency entry when the approval queue is down, use the recovery passphrase below.

unlock words, fafog-tajop: fendor-kasix

The Harrowgate billing service pins every dependency to an exact version, including transitive ones, via the generated lockfile. Please do not hand-edit the lockfile; regenerate it with the `pinsync` task so the hash manifest stays consistent, and flag any unexplained diffs in review. First-time setup also requires seeding the local schema, since migrations assume the pinned driver version. Once your environment resolves cleanly, run the seed script against the development database using the connection string below.

replica DSN, bagaf-bagep: mssql://praion_svc:7RJjXrE@db-3c46.halixcorp.internal:5432/zorix